Cardamom gains by 1.7% on strong demand

Speculators enlarged their positions amid a firm trend at spot market on strong demand

Press Trust of India New Delhi
Cardamom prices gained for the third straight day by surging 1.72% to Rs 804.70 per kg in futures trade today as speculators enlarged their positions amid a firm trend at spot market on strong demand.
 
Tight stocks position in the physical market following restricted arrivals from producing region also led an upsurge in cardamom.
 
At the Multi Commodity Exchange, cardamom for delivery in August added Rs 13.60, or 1.72%, to Rs 804.70 per kg in business turnover of 1,244 lots.
 
Similarly, the spice for delivery in September contract gained Rs 9, or 1.11% to Rs 820.60 per kg in 416 lots.
 
 
Market analysts said the rise in cardamom futures was mostly supported by fresh positions created by speculators on the back of a firming trend at spot market on strong demand.
